Meet Ember

You can fill out an adoption application online on our official website.Ember showed up at a feral feeding site and the caretaker knew almost immediately that she was not only in heat, but quite possibly friendly. Once in the hands of a CCR foster, it became evident that she is more than friendly, she's a total love bug.

Ember has now been spayed and is happy being petted and loved, as can be heard by the adorable little purrs and chirps she lets out even with new people. Ember loves her soft food and treats, she is very food motivated. She is not at all dominant and gets along well with all of the other kitties in her new foster home.

As she is a petite girl, Ember's age is a best guess, she could be anywhere from 9 months old to a year and a half, still young and playful and ready for her forever home. And we can't overlook one of Ember's most unique features...her extra toes! Ember is a polydactyl cat with extra toes on her front paws, a fun trait that gives her a special appearance.
